Retain alignment requirements for load->selects modified by DAGCombine
DAGCombine may choose to rewrite graphs where two loads feed a select into graphs where a select of two addresses feed a load. While it sanity checks the loads to make sure they are broadly equivalent it currently just uses the alignment restriction of the left node. In cases where the right node has stronger alignment requiresment this may lead to bad codegen, such as generating an aligned load where an unaligned load is required. This patch makes the combine generate a load with an alignment that is the same as whichever is more restrictive of the two alignments. Tests included. rdar://17762530 llvm-svn: 214322
